Estate planning attorneys in Falmouth Maine help residents create wills trusts and powers of attorney that comply with Maine state law. Maine has its own probate code and estate tax exemption which is different from federal rules. A local attorney can guide you through these specific requirements to protect your assets and family.
What Does a Estate Planning Attorney in Falmouth Cost?
Estate planning attorney fees in Maine vary widely. A simple will package may cost between $300 and $800. A comprehensive plan with a trust often ranges from $1,500 to $3,500. Complex estates with tax planning can cost $5,000 or more. This is general information and not legal advice.

What documents does an estate plan in Maine typically include?
A basic Maine estate plan usually includes a last will and testament a durable power of attorney and an advance healthcare directive. Many people also add a revocable living trust to avoid probate in Cumberland County.
Does Maine have an estate tax?
Yes Maine imposes its own estate tax on estates valued over a certain threshold. For 2024 the Maine estate tax exemption is $6.8 million. This is separate from the federal exemption so proper planning is important for Falmouth residents.
How long does probate take in Maine?
Probate in Maine typically takes 6 to 12 months for simple estates. Complex estates with disputes or tax issues can take longer. The process happens in the Cumberland County Probate Court for Falmouth residents.
